Class BeansXmlImpl

java.lang.Object
org.jboss.weld.metadata.BeansXmlImpl
All Implemented Interfaces:
org.jboss.weld.bootstrap.spi.BeansXml

public class BeansXmlImpl extends Object implements org.jboss.weld.bootstrap.spi.BeansXml
  • Constructor Details

    • BeansXmlImpl

      public BeansXmlImpl(List<org.jboss.weld.bootstrap.spi.Metadata<String>> enabledAlternatives, List<org.jboss.weld.bootstrap.spi.Metadata<String>> enabledAlternativeStereotypes, List<org.jboss.weld.bootstrap.spi.Metadata<String>> enabledDecorators, List<org.jboss.weld.bootstrap.spi.Metadata<String>> enabledInterceptors, org.jboss.weld.bootstrap.spi.Scanning scanning, URL url, org.jboss.weld.bootstrap.spi.BeanDiscoveryMode discoveryMode, String version, boolean isTrimmed)
  • Method Details

    • getEnabledAlternativeClasses

      public List<org.jboss.weld.bootstrap.spi.Metadata<String>> getEnabledAlternativeClasses()
      Specified by:
      getEnabledAlternativeClasses in interface org.jboss.weld.bootstrap.spi.BeansXml
    • getEnabledAlternativeStereotypes

      public List<org.jboss.weld.bootstrap.spi.Metadata<String>> getEnabledAlternativeStereotypes()
      Specified by:
      getEnabledAlternativeStereotypes in interface org.jboss.weld.bootstrap.spi.BeansXml
    • getEnabledDecorators

      public List<org.jboss.weld.bootstrap.spi.Metadata<String>> getEnabledDecorators()
      Specified by:
      getEnabledDecorators in interface org.jboss.weld.bootstrap.spi.BeansXml
    • getEnabledInterceptors

      public List<org.jboss.weld.bootstrap.spi.Metadata<String>> getEnabledInterceptors()
      Specified by:
      getEnabledInterceptors in interface org.jboss.weld.bootstrap.spi.BeansXml
    • getScanning

      public org.jboss.weld.bootstrap.spi.Scanning getScanning()
      Specified by:
      getScanning in interface org.jboss.weld.bootstrap.spi.BeansXml
    • getUrl

      public URL getUrl()
      Specified by:
      getUrl in interface org.jboss.weld.bootstrap.spi.BeansXml
    • getBeanDiscoveryMode

      public org.jboss.weld.bootstrap.spi.BeanDiscoveryMode getBeanDiscoveryMode()
      Specified by:
      getBeanDiscoveryMode in interface org.jboss.weld.bootstrap.spi.BeansXml
    • getVersion

      public String getVersion()
      Specified by:
      getVersion in interface org.jboss.weld.bootstrap.spi.BeansXml
    • isTrimmed

      public boolean isTrimmed()
      Specified by:
      isTrimmed in interface org.jboss.weld.bootstrap.spi.BeansXml